Subject: Memtrace cut-over complete

Team,

Cut-over to Memtrace v2 for GPU memory profiling finished last night. Old v1 agents are disabled; any tickets referencing v1 dashboards should be closed as resolved-by-migration. Sampling overhead is now under 2% and allocation traces include kernel names. Known gap: profiles older than 30 days were not migrated. Point customers at the v2 docs for setup questions. For reference when troubleshooting, the agent now runs with the following configuration.

settings of bagaf-bawip:
[aldax]
port = 5000
region = south-4
host = aldax.brasklabs.corp
team = brivan
timeout_ms = 2000
retries = 2

Ticket: Clock skew on build agents (Fornwick pool)

Agents fw-07 and fw-12 drifted ~40s from the fleet, breaking artifact timestamp checks in the Parlane pipeline. Root cause: drifted NTP config after last month's image rebuild — classic configuration drift. Re-sync and re-bake the image. The correct time-service settings the agents should converge to are listed below.

config for kahif-tafog:
[lamdor]
port = 5432
team = holdor
host = lamdor.ordinsys.example
region = north-1
access_code = ac_98de10
timeout_ms = 1500

## Further reading

The offline mode in Fernscout caches survey forms and queues submissions until connectivity returns. Conflict resolution is last-write-wins per field, which surprises most new contractors, so read the sync design notes before touching the queue code. The architecture overview and known edge cases are documented on the internal page linked here.

runbook for tagug-hafog: https://jira.lumiclabs.internal/projects/pages/pages/9773c0d8